Phyllis Davies, San Luis Obispo, CA

I am fascinated by the fact that solar cooking is so rarely mentioned as part of the solution to avoiding oil dependency. For 20+ years I've been cooking virtually all our food in a solar oven. This cooking requires no fuel. Uses your normal recipes except when cooking vegetables, in that case no water is needed.

It is encouraged to see solar cooking used increasingly as a method used across the world in sun-rich countries. Yet, I am keenly aware of the fact that until cooking with the sun rather than with petroleum derived energies, becomes a common method here in the US it will not be used
extensively used across the world. The world watches what we do here in the US, especially in California.

I would love to see a calculation of how much oil would be saved if people in sun rich areas would use the sun to cook their food. I suspect someone in the Post Carbon Institute could figure out that projection.
